Net Steps Down from Additional Posts
As we reported earlier this week, embattled former B.T.L. Chairman Nestor Vasquez has vacated other posts he has held on various statutory bodies, including Chair of the Social Security Board Investment Committee, the Integrity Commission and the Central Bank of Belize. Vasquez’s abrupt departure from these appointments come on the heels of allegations that he abused Telemedia’s corporate credit card for personal expenses he incurred to the tune of roughly four hundred thousand dollars. Vasquez tendered his resignation as Chairman of B.T.L. after twenty years of service on Tuesday, amid the ensuing scandal. An investigation is presently underway to determine the extent of the alleged abuse.
